addition
- C1CountableUsually plural
An item added to a machine or clothing that serves a practical or decorative purpose.
This handbag is not only a practical accessory but also a stylish one.
She bought some new accessories to match her new dress.
Optional accessories for the new car include leather seats and a premium sound system.
crime
- Countable
A person who helps another commit a crime without directly participating in it.
He was accused of being an accessory to the bank robbery.
The police are investigating whether anyone was an accessory to the incident.
She was considered an accessory for aiding the suspect after the crime.

- accessory before the fact
A person who assists in planning or preparing for a crime before it is committed.
• The person who supplied the weapon to the criminals was an accessory before the fact.
- accessory after the fact
An individual who, with knowledge of a crime, knowingly assists the offender to evade legal consequences.
• She was indicted for being an accessory after the fact to the robbery.
